Total Commander Forum Index Total Commander
Форум поддержки пользователей Total Commander
Сайты: Все о Total Commander | Totalcmd.net | Ghisler.com | RU.TCKB
 
 RulesRules   SearchSearch   FAQFAQ   MemberlistMemberlist   UsergroupsUsergroups   RegisterRegister 
 ProfileProfile   Log in to check your private messagesLog in to check your private messages   Log inLog in 

символ '?' в колонке 'Размер'

 
Post new topic   Reply to topic    Total Commander Forum Index -> Общие вопросы printer-friendly view
View previous topic :: View next topic  
Author Message
Yury



Joined: 07 Feb 2006
Posts: 4

Post (Separately) Posted: Tue Feb 07, 2006 17:32    Post subject: символ '?' в колонке 'Размер' Reply with quote

Случайно заметил, что Total Commander 6.54 показывает размер для одного файла символом '?'.

NTFS 160Gb, WinXP Pro En SP2. Размер этого файла 3.9Gb. Причём, не понимаю, чем этот файл отличается от других, символя в имени нормальные, были файлы до 15Gb, и размеры у них показывались нормально.

Что это может быть?
Back to top
View user's profile Send private message
CaptainFlint



Joined: 14 Dec 2004
Posts: 6151
Location: Москва

Post (Separately) Posted: Tue Feb 07, 2006 17:47    Post subject: Reply with quote

Yury
Интересно...
Запусти cmd.exe в этом каталоге, выполни dir /X и брось сюда строчку, соответствующую этому файлу.
Back to top
View user's profile Send private message
Yury



Joined: 07 Feb 2006
Posts: 4

Post (Separately) Posted: Tue Feb 07, 2006 23:37    Post subject: Reply with quote

Code:

12.11.2005  19:29     4 294 967 295 FINALF~1.AVI Final.Fantasy.Spirits.Within.HD
TVRip.1280x688.XviD.AC3.Rus.Goblin.Eng.avi


вроде, всё нормально. Explorer тоже показывает всё правильно.
Back to top
View user's profile Send private message
Yury



Joined: 07 Feb 2006
Posts: 4

Post (Separately) Posted: Tue Feb 07, 2006 23:41    Post subject: Reply with quote

совсем ничего не понимаю, я уже поменял имя на XXX.tmp, а размер всё-равно '?' ????
Back to top
View user's profile Send private message
CaptainFlint



Joined: 14 Dec 2004
Posts: 6151
Location: Москва

Post (Separately) Posted: Tue Feb 07, 2006 23:52    Post subject: Reply with quote

Yury
Опаньки! Создал у себя файл такого же размера (от имени не зависит) - тот же глюк! Smile
Кроме того, создал файл размером на 1 байт меньше - в колонке "Размер" вообще пусто! Smile А всё почему? Потому что размер 4 294 967 295 - это FFFF FFFF в шестнадцатеричной системе, или -1 в дополнительном коде... Wink В общем, репорчу на оф. форум, баг, конечно, супер! Smile
Back to top
View user's profile Send private message
Yury



Joined: 07 Feb 2006
Posts: 4

Post (Separately) Posted: Wed Feb 08, 2006 00:09    Post subject: Reply with quote

CaptainFlint
это хорошо, а то я уж начал просматривать потоки этого файла.
Back to top
View user's profile Send private message
D1P



Joined: 20 Dec 2004
Posts: 2973
Location: Тбилиси

Post (Separately) Posted: Wed Feb 08, 2006 00:36    Post subject: Reply with quote

Блин, Флинт, я тебе поражаюсь, это ж додуматься надо было...

/me сполз под стол и долго там плакаль Smile
Back to top
View user's profile Send private message
CaptainFlint



Joined: 14 Dec 2004
Posts: 6151
Location: Москва

Post (Separately) Posted: Wed Feb 08, 2006 01:58    Post subject: Reply with quote

D1P
Quote:
это ж додуматься надо было...

Да у меня просто других идей не было. Very Happy Что может вызвать глюки с отображением размера? Только сам размер. Smile Ну и на глючное имя файла были мысли (мало ли)...

На оф. форуме баг народ подтвердил, причём выяснилось, что баг это уже давно известный (я искал только по английским словам - видимо, поэтому не наткнулся на него, ибо баг этот обсуждали на немецком форуме). Вкратце, суть в том, что раньше Тотал мог работать только с файлами не более 4 гигов. А при очередном обновлении, когда это ограничение было снято, некоторые функции всё же остались 32-битными (например, упаковка). Соответственно, Гислер решил их не менять, поскольку вероятность встречи с таким файлом - 1 к 4 млрд. Оттуда и вылезло это поведение с такими размерами.
В конце обсуждения Гислер сказал, что фикс этого бага у него запланирован, хотя он и опасается возможных побочных эффектов. Сказано это было 3 июня прошлого года (2005). Соответственно, есть надежда, что в семёрке будет фикс.
Back to top
View user's profile Send private message
alk0v



Joined: 31 Jan 2006
Posts: 5
Location: Харьков, Украина

Post (Separately) Posted: Wed Feb 08, 2006 19:29    Post subject: Reply with quote

да, вот вам и теория вероятности Smile 1/4 млрд. а пользователей тотала ведь гораздо меньше 4 млрд Very Happy
прошу прощения за оффтопик, не удержался....
Back to top
View user's profile Send private message
Display posts from previous:   
Post new topic   Reply to topic    Total Commander Forum Index -> Общие вопросы All times are GMT + 4 Hours
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um


Powered by phpBB © 2001, 2005 phpBB Group